Episode 1 · Two minutes: what to do first

The 2026 DBIR does not call for reinventing security. It calls for fixing the basics faster, and fixing them where attackers are already succeeding. I’m Rhea, and in the next two minutes, here’s where I’d start. First, treat exploited vulnerabilities as an operational priority, not a backlog category. In non-Error, non-Misuse breaches, vulnerability exploitation is now the leading initial-access vector, at 31%. Credential abuse is at 13%. At the same time, only 26% of critical vulnerabilities in CISA’s Known Exploited Vulnerabilities catalog were fully remediated in 2025. That is down from 38%. Median time to full resolution rose from 32 days to 43 days, while the median organization had about 50% more KEV fixes to do. This does not mean every vulnerability deserves the same response. It does mean that known-exploited, exposed systems need a faster path from detection to owner to verified fix. Make that path boring, measured, and hard to defer. Second, extend that same discipline to third parties and cloud identity. Third-party involvement reached 48% of breaches, up from 30% the year before. That does not prove a third party caused every one of those breaches. But it does tell us the boundary around your environment is wider than your own network. And the remediation data is uncomfortable. Only 23% of missing or improperly secured MFA issues in third-party cloud accounts were fully remediated. Weak passwords and permission misconfigurations took nearly eight months for half of findings to be resolved. So, start with the controls closest to access: MFA, privileged permissions, and service accounts. Know which third parties can authenticate into your environment, and which identities can do damage if compromised. One final point: don’t let AI panic distract you. Generative AI is helping attackers scale familiar techniques. The median AI-assisted technique had about 55 known malware examples, and fewer than 2.5% were truly rare. The playbook is still recognizable. Patch faster. Protect identity. Reduce unnecessary privilege. That’s refinement, not reinvention. And it’s where I’d begin. Thanks for listening.
